Millennials at JW Player

Millennials at JW Player grade their overall culture a B+; also rating it 75/100, 3 points higher than JW Player's overall culture as rated by all 36 employees on Comparably. Millennials are considered more demanding and to have higher expectations than their more experienced colleagues. Three areas millennials working at JW Player think their company is performing well in are: Perks And Benefits (A+), Compensation (A+), and Manager, (A+).

Mentorship and Professional Growth for Millennials at JW Player

Within New York, 34% of millennials shared they have a mentor. At JW Player, 75% of millennials say they receive mentorship, which leads to the assumption that JW Player is a great place to work for millennials focused on their professional growth.
